As part of efforts to tap the talents of the youth, a programme dubbed Mr and Miss SSS will be held in Accra on the 17th of this month. This was made known when the organizers of the programme Divine Channels called on the Director General of the GBC William Ampem Darko to solicit for coverage. The Chief Executive Officer of Divine Channels Gideon Oyiadzo said it is to unearth the talents of the youth and build them to become responsible future leaders.
He said the programme is targeted at final year students in the Senior High Schools. According to Mr Oyiadzo the contestants will be made to identify a problem and find solution to it. He hinted that the contestants are 25 in number out of which 14 are males. The winner of this year’s Mr and Miss SSS competition will receive 500 Ghana Cedis, a trip to Canada and have computers donated to his school.
The Director General of GBC Mr Ampem Darko expressed his appreciation to the organizers. He noted that bringing students from different cultural backgrounds will make them appreciate other cultural values. He said the Corporation is prepared to support the programme by way of coverage.
